About Kishunpura Village

Kishunpura is a mid sized village in Guthani tehsil, in the district of Siwan, Bihar.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 814, made up of 425 males and 389 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 915 females per 1000 males. The village covers 32 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 841435,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Kishunpura

The census records public bus service for Kishunpura as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
